B.C. squirrels, skunks and raccoons are all looking for love this ValentineB次元官网网址檚

Desire to mate brings critters out, then nesting puts attics and sheds at risk
web1_240207-vne-canoodlingseason-bm_1
A Victoria squirrel may be out looking for love this February. (Brendan Mayer/B次元官网网址 Staff)

Spring seems like the season of love, but canoodling comes earlier for a handful of furry critters prominent on the south coast of B.C.

Squirrels, raccoons and skunks are all looking for love, which means a bunch of noise, followed by nesting.

Mating season is February through March so all three species are on the hunt for a mate. Squirrels in particular get real chatty, says Trine From, Fraser Valley branch manager for pest control company Orkin Canada.

The females send out a pheromone that brings all the boys to the yard, and itB次元官网网址檒l draw them from kilometres away, From said.

Then the males compete for the female attention. The chittering can get noisy.

While desire to mate brings them out, the next phase B次元官网网址 nesting B次元官网网址 is where pest control comes in.

B次元官网网址淥nce mating season is over they disperse,B次元官网网址 From said. B次元官网网址淪ame for raccoons, IB次元官网网址檝e even seen them in my yard digging up my entire yard, same with the skunks.B次元官网网址

TheyB次元官网网址檙e looking for a place to have their young, and once they get in itB次元官网网址檚 noisy, messy and stinky.

None of the species are great tenants, From said.

B次元官网网址淥nce theyB次元官网网址檙e in there and having their babies, we canB次元官网网址檛 get them back out again until the babies are strong enough or have gone,B次元官网网址 she said.

When pressed, sheB次元官网网址檇 say the squirrels are the worst. Any of them will get into an attic, or under a shed, but squirrels can get into tiny spaces or even set up house in a chimney.

Once inside they make a stink and a mess and residents will hear them fighting and chewing on things.

Pest control canB次元官网网址檛 remove them until the young are grown enough or gone. They can remove the critters if they pose a danger to humans.

Once removed, theyB次元官网网址檙e relocated.

B次元官网网址淚tB次元官网网址檚 in our best interest to release them on the property we get them from. In the environment theyB次元官网网址檙e familiar with,B次元官网网址 From said. If itB次元官网网址檚 a raccoon deemed vicious or a skunk that keeps spraying, theyB次元官网网址檒l venture out 10 kilometres to release the animal.

Trapping can involve a one-way door installed where they gained entry, so the critters can leave but canB次元官网网址檛 get back into their makeshift den. There are other live traps used, with skunks getting their own special setup.

B次元官网网址淵ou have to use special traps to capture them, because if you catch them in a regular say raccoon trap then a skunk is going to lift its tail and release those glands,B次元官网网址 From said, noting technicians have been nailed in the past. B次元官网网址淭heyB次元官网网址檙e cute but they stink.B次元官网网址

Residents can try and avoid the situation altogether by B次元官网网址渆xcludingB次元官网网址 wildlife.

B次元官网网址淎nywhere thereB次元官网网址檚 shelter and itB次元官网网址檚 vaguely warm theyB次元官网网址檙e going to get in there,B次元官网网址 From said, suggesting any hole larger than a dime should be sealed to eliminate mice and more.

The first line of defence is sealing every hole, but not using spray foam.

B次元官网网址淎ny pest that want to get into your home or shed will just chew through that spray foam and use it as nesting material.B次元官网网址

Similarly, simply sealing a hole under a shed wonB次元官网网址檛 work.

B次元官网网址淚f you have a shed and the raccoons are under there, once you know for sure theyB次元官网网址檙e gone, just sealing the hole they made isnB次元官网网址檛 going to help you,B次元官网网址 the Orkin official explained. B次元官网网址淭heyB次元官网网址檒l just dig under.B次元官网网址

To remedy it, dig down two feet and install wire fencing around the perimeter.

From recommends a similar solution for beavers B次元官网网址 except above ground. Orkin is called frequently for beavers taking down trees and the solution in that case is four feet of half-inch or quarter-inch mesh around the base of the trees.

B次元官网网址淭hatB次元官网网址檚 something we offer, or if people want (they can) do it themselves,B次元官网网址 she said.

As El Nino winter brings some unseasonably warm weather, From also reminds residents to use screen doors.

Raccoons in particular will just waltz right through an open door.
